VIA Announces New Dual Core VIA VB8004 Mini-ITX Mainboard

VIA Technologies has announced a dual core version of the low power VIA VB8004 Mini-ITX board.

The mohterboard has been designed for digital signage and gaming systems, coupling the 1.6GHz VIA Nano X2 E-series processor with the VIA VX900 media system processor.

In addition to providing native support for dual-displays, the VIA VB8004 Mini-ITX mainboard can also be easily upgraded to support four displays using an additional VIA S3 5400E graphics module.

Powered by a choice of a 1.6GHz VIA Nano X2 E-Series, or 1.6GHz and 1.2GHz VIA Nano processors, the VIA VB8004 leverages the multimedia capabilities of the VIA VX900 system media processor to deliver DX10.1 graphics and support for rich 1080p video resolutions.

In addition to supporting up to 4GB DDR3, the board's I/O capabilities include an HDMI port, one DVI port, a one channel 24-bit LVDS, one GigaLAN port, and six USB 2.0 ports.

The VIA S3 5400E dedicated graphics module is a daughter card specially designed to provide advanced multimedia capabilities for next-generation embedded applications and is an energy efficient DX10.1 GPU. With support of DX10.1, Shader Model 4.1, OpenGL 3.1, and OpenCL 1.0, the 5400E GPU provides a cost-effective solution for graphics processing with high levels of video decoding and 3D rendering performance.

Featuring the ChromotionHD 2.1 video engine, a programmable video architecture supporting the latest HD standards including Blu-ray Disk, H.264, VC-1, WMV-9, and MPEG-2/4, the S3 5400E module offers smooth HD playback at resolutions of up to 2560 x 1600 pixels.

On-board I/O includes one HDMI port and one DVI port.
